1. A transvascular catheter device comprising:

  • an elongate sheath with a first lumen and a distal end, said distal end being configured for positioning at a heart valve,a second lumen that extends coaxially with said first lumen along a portion of said elongate sheath between a proximal end of said elongate sheath and said distal end,an expandable embolic protection filter having an unexpanded delivery shape and a non-tubular expanded shape, anda plurality of radially expandable units arranged for temporarily positioning said elongate sheath at a desired position in relation to said cardiac valve when said expandable units are in an expanded statewherein;

    at least a portion of said expandable embolic protection filter is arranged to extend from an orifice of said second lumen;

    said orifice is positioned proximally with respect to said distal end of said elongate sheath;

    the embolic protection filter is constructed so that, when extended from said orifice, the embolic protection filter expands from the unexpanded delivery shape to a substantially planar shape that covers ostia of side branch vessels in an aortic arch and stabilizes said distal end of said sheath; and

    said elongate sheath comprises releasable locking members configured to controllably lock at least a portion of said elongate sheath in a locked shape.
